usp10: Add some tests for ScriptShape/Place and make them pass.
---
dlls/usp10/tests/usp10.c | 45 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
dlls/usp10/usp10.c | 72 ++++++++++++++++++++++++---------------------
2 files changed, 83 insertions(+), 34 deletions(-)
diff --git a/dlls/usp10/tests/usp10.c b/dlls/usp10/tests/usp10.c
index 158f201..9bdcc33 100644
--- a/dlls/usp10/tests/usp10.c
+++ b/dlls/usp10/tests/usp10.c
@@ -34,6 +34,50 @@
#include <winnls.h>
#include <usp10.h>
+static void test_ScriptShape(HDC hdc)
+{
+ static const WCHAR test1[] = {'t', 'e', 's', 't',0};
+ BOOL ret;
+ HRESULT hr;
+ SCRIPT_CACHE sc = NULL;
+ WORD glyphs[4];
+ SCRIPT_VISATTR attrs[4];
+ SCRIPT_ITEM items[2];
+ int nb, widths[4];
+
+ hr = ScriptItemize(NULL, 4, 2, NULL, NULL, items, NULL);
+ ok(hr == E_INVALIDARG, "ScriptItemize should return E_INVALIDARG not %08x\n", hr);
+
+ hr = ScriptItemize(test1, 4, 2, NULL, NULL, NULL, NULL);
+ ok(hr == E_INVALIDARG, "ScriptItemize should return E_INVALIDARG not %08x\n", hr);
+
+ hr = ScriptItemize(test1, 4, 2, NULL, NULL, items, NULL);
+ ok(!hr, "ScriptItemize should return S_OK not %08x\n", hr);
+ ok(items[0].a.fNoGlyphIndex == FALSE, "fNoGlyphIndex TRUE\n");
+
+ hr = ScriptShape(hdc, &sc, test1, 4, 4, &items[0].a, glyphs, NULL, NULL, &nb);
+ ok(hr == E_INVALIDARG, "ScriptShape should return E_INVALIDARG not %08x\n", hr);
+
+ hr = ScriptShape(hdc, &sc, test1, 4, 4, &items[0].a, glyphs, NULL, attrs, NULL);
+ ok(hr == E_INVALIDARG, "ScriptShape should return E_INVALIDARG not %08x\n", hr);
+
+ hr = ScriptShape(hdc, &sc, test1, 4, 4, &items[0].a, glyphs, NULL, attrs, &nb);
+ ok(!hr, "ScriptShape should return S_OK not %08x\n", hr);
+ ok(items[0].a.fNoGlyphIndex == FALSE, "fNoGlyphIndex TRUE\n");
+
+ hr = ScriptPlace(hdc, &sc, glyphs, 4, NULL, &items[0].a, widths, NULL, NULL);
+ ok(hr == E_INVALIDARG, "ScriptPlace should return E_INVALIDARG not %08x\n", hr);
+
+ hr = ScriptPlace(hdc, &sc, glyphs, 4, attrs, &items[0].a, widths, NULL, NULL);
+ ok(!hr, "ScriptPlace should return S_OK not %08x\n", hr);
+ ok(items[0].a.fNoGlyphIndex == FALSE, "fNoGlyphIndex TRUE\n");
+
+ ret = ExtTextOutW(hdc, 1, 1, 0, NULL, glyphs, 4, widths);
+ ok(ret, "ExtTextOutW should return TRUE\n");
+
+ ScriptFreeCache(&sc);
+}
